Zawya - Press Releases: Apparel Group opens its ninth New Yorker store in the UAE at City Centre Deira, Dubai

Dubai, United Arab Emirates — Apparel Group celebrated the opening of its newest New Yorker store at City Centre Deira, Dubai, on Friday, June 5, 2026. This opening adds a new fashion destination to the retail scene in the UAE, combining trendy fashion and casual looks that characterize New Yorker in one of Dubai’s most vibrant shopping destinations .

Fashion enthusiasts explored New Yorker's latest collections across its exclusive labels, FSBN, FB Sister, Smog, Amisu, Black Squad, Icono, IQ, Studio 71, Lucky Athletes, and Sensored, along with a variety of accessories designed to complete each look in style .

About Apparel Group :

Apparel Group is a multi-billion dollar global company founded in 1996 and headquartered in Dubai. It operates a vast network of over 2,500 stores across 14 countries. The Group represents more than 85 prestigious international brands, including Tommy Hilfiger, Skechers, Aldo, Charles & Keith, and Tim Hortons, providing a multi-channel shopping experience that combines quality, innovation, and superior service. Apparel Group has established a strong presence in the GCC markets, including Saudi Arabia, Kuwait, Qatar, Bahrain, and Oman, and has also made strategic expansion into India, Southeast Asia, South Africa, and Egypt. Apparel Group employs a diverse workforce of over 27,000 people, led by its founders, Mrs. Seema Janwani Ved, Chairperson, and Mr. Nilesh Ved .

About the New Yorker:

The brand opened its first store in Flensburg, northern Germany, in 1971. The core of the collection is youthful fashion, featuring denim, sportswear, and streetwear for a young, trendsetting clientele. To complete this look, New Yorker also offers a wide range of accessories and footwear. Overall, New Yorker stands out in the fashion world. Its collections reflect individual seasons and the latest trends, all designed with high quality.
